        • if you send plaintext, their email service could spy on them
        • once they decrypt, they could accidentally reply with the decryped text, or it could get backed up if they store a copy somewhere
        • screen readers could store decrypted email

        In general, if you don’t trust the receiver, you shouldn’t send sensitive information. Windows Recall doesn’t change that, if they’re competent, Windows Recall won’t be enabled.

        I think this is more an issue for less technical users instead of activists, because activists will be more careful about who they trust than a secretary or something for a powerful individual.
